Validity of Ashley Howe's Analysis for the Prediction of the Extraction Treatment Decision in Orthodontic Patients at the Permanent Dentition Stage
Sponsor
Cairo University
Enrollment
50 participants
Start Date
Feb 1, 2026
Study Type
OBSERVATIONAL
Conditions
Summary
This study is to evaluate the validity of Ashley Howe's analysis for the prediction of the extraction treatment decision in orthodontic patients at the permanent dentition stage

Interventions
DIAGNOSTIC_TESTAshley Howe's Analysis
It's a cast analysis method to corelate the amount of tooth material to the size of the basal bone.
